Installation Instructions

This article outlines two straightforward methods for installing Penguin Php/MySQL server on PC Windows and Mac.

Using BlueStacks

  1. Download the APK/XAPK file from this page.
  2. Install BlueStacks by visiting http://bluestacks.com.
  3. Open the APK/XAPK file by double-clicking it. This action will launch BlueStacks and begin the application's installation. If the APK file does not automatically open with BlueStacks, right-click on it and select 'Open with...', then navigate to BlueStacks. Alternatively, you can drag-and-drop the APK file onto the BlueStacks home screen.
  4. Wait a few seconds for the installation to complete. Once done, the installed app will appear on the BlueStacks home screen. Click its icon to start using the application.

About this app

Penguin server is a stand-alone PHP, MySql server for Android devices. It is a tiny and lightweight server. It provides you the environment for running and testing your PHP scripts on phone. And the best part is that YOU CAN RUN PHPMyAdmin on your android device. and it works Offline.

**NOTICE**

Default username : root
password : ' ' (Blank)
